Abstract
We investigate when it is possible to globally diagonalize an Einstein metric of cohomogeneity-one under the action of a compact connected Lie group G with isotropy subgroup K. Restricting our attention to the non-monotypic case in which cohomogeneity-one metrics are not automatically diagonalizable, we make use of a subset of the ODEs of the Einstein condition to globally diagonalize the Einstein metric in certain cases. The program we use is inspired by a result well-known to relativists which states that Einstein metrics must be diagonalizable in the Bianchi IX case. We present a full classification of all the cohomogeneity-one metrics on which this method can be used.
